Evergreens by candlelight arrangement class

When

11/13/2024    
6:00 pm - 7:30 pm
Download ICS Google Calendar iCalendar Office 365 Outlook Live

Where

KBS McCrary Dining Hall
3700 East Gull Lake Drive, Hickory Corners, MI, 49060

Using pieces of gathered evergreens, class participants will design a fresh centerpiece to be displayed throughout the holiday season. Class birch candle surrounded by evergreens and red berriesparticipants will be given all materials, and shown a step-by-step process of how to create this European-inspired arrangement. A pillar candle will be the focal point of the design, with natural greens and accents to complement the project. Elements of the design will be reusable the following year.
